Let there be Joey’s

I am so excited! We just noticed that our female sugar glider has a little "peanut" bump in her belly! Of course not knowing anything about breeding sugar gliders, I had to go online and spend hours researching and gathering as much info as possible on how to take care of them. I found one site in particular that had step by step progression and all the pro's and con's to be aware of. Let me just say, that I am becoming VERY knowledgeable in the care and needs of these little rainforest dwellers! To say that they are an exotic pet is only the half of it. But what a joy they are to care for. So today I had to order some special formula online for the prego and then we went to Wallie World and purchased a small jr pop up tent for playtime. Up until now, we have been taking them into the bathroom (after sugar proofing it of course) and always had playtime in there. It is then easier for me to wipe and clean up after them (as they are not potty trained...they go when they go....I know...I know....eeeeewwwwe!) But now that little Saki is with joey(ies) the Hubby is afraid she will jump and glide onto the counter top and hurt the little ones inside the pouch....(aint he so sweet and sensitive to their needs) I'm like......she'll be fine, they have babies all the time! He's like NO! I dont want her to fall off the counter and SPLAT them! Such a good glider daddy he is. So we read where lots of people do tent time, where you throw a blanket in a little pop up tent in an area inside ur house and crawl in and have play time. Take a book, or turn the tent window towards your TV and let them have a ball. I bought a little fisher price toy and some mesh and rope and am gonna make all kinds of hangie toys and things for them to have for activities. I'm thinking clean up time will be cut in half, throw the blanket in the laundry each night and once a week hose down the tent outside, when I hose down their cage. Sounds like a winner to me!
